Why Does My Knee Feel Loose?

The sensation of a "loose" knee often indicates underlying instability, a critical biomechanical issue that can stem from damage to the knee's intricate network of ligaments, menisci, or issues with patellar tracking. This feeling warrants professional evaluation to identify the precise cause and prevent further injury or chronic problems.

Understanding Knee Stability: A Primer

The knee joint, a marvel of biomechanical engineering, is designed for both significant mobility and robust stability. Its stability isn't solely dependent on the bony architecture (femur, tibia, patella) but relies heavily on the synergistic function of several key soft tissue structures:

  • Ligaments: These strong, fibrous bands connect bones to bones, acting as primary stabilizers. The cruciate ligaments (Anterior Cruciate Ligament - ACL, Posterior Cruciate Ligament - PCL) control front-to-back motion and rotational stability, residing within the knee joint. The collateral ligaments (Medial Collateral Ligament - MCL, Lateral Collateral Ligament - LCL) stabilize the knee against side-to-side forces.
  • Menisci: Two C-shaped pieces of cartilage (medial and lateral menisci) act as shock absorbers and help distribute load across the joint, also contributing to stability by deepening the joint surfaces.
  • Muscles and Tendons: The muscles surrounding the knee, particularly the quadriceps (at the front of the thigh) and hamstrings (at the back), provide dynamic stability. Their tendons cross the knee joint, actively pulling on bones to control movement and absorb forces.
  • Joint Capsule: A fibrous capsule encloses the joint, containing synovial fluid and providing additional structural support.

When any of these components are compromised, the intricate balance of stability can be disrupted, leading to the subjective sensation of looseness or actual mechanical instability (e.g., "giving way").

Common Causes of a "Loose" Knee Sensation

The feeling of a loose knee is a symptom, not a diagnosis. It points to underlying issues that disturb the knee's normal mechanics.

  • Ligamentous Injuries:
    • ACL Tear: This is one of the most common and significant causes of knee instability, often leading to a feeling that the knee "gives out" or shifts forward (anterior translation of the tibia). It typically results from sudden deceleration, pivoting, or landing awkwardly.
    • PCL Tear: Less common than ACL tears, a PCL injury can cause a sensation of the tibia shifting backward (posterior translation), leading to instability, especially when going downstairs or decelerating.
    • MCL/LCL Sprains/Tears: Injuries to these collateral ligaments typically result from a direct blow to the side of the knee. While they cause pain and swelling, severe tears can lead to medial or lateral instability, making the knee feel loose when pressure is applied from the side.
  • Meniscal Tears:
    • A torn meniscus can cause a variety of symptoms, including pain, swelling, clicking, or locking. If a torn piece of meniscus becomes displaced, it can interfere with normal joint mechanics, leading to a sensation of instability or the knee "catching" or "giving way."
  • Patellofemoral Instability:
    • This occurs when the kneecap (patella) does not track properly within the groove at the end of the femur. It can sublux (partially dislocate) or dislocate completely. Individuals often describe a feeling that the kneecap is shifting out of place, leading to a profound sense of looseness or "giving way." This can be due to anatomical variations, muscle imbalances, or previous trauma.
  • Articular Cartilage Damage (Osteoarthritis):
    • While often associated with pain and stiffness, the progressive loss of smooth articular cartilage that covers the ends of bones (as seen in osteoarthritis) can also lead to a feeling of instability. The joint surfaces no longer glide smoothly, and bone-on-bone contact or uneven wear can create a sensation of grinding or looseness during movement.
  • Muscle Weakness or Imbalance:
    • Even without direct structural damage, weakness in the quadriceps, hamstrings, or gluteal muscles can compromise the dynamic stability of the knee. These muscles are crucial for controlling knee movement and absorbing forces. If they are weak or imbalanced, the knee may feel less secure, particularly during activities requiring quick changes in direction or single-leg balance.
  • Joint Effusion (Swelling):
    • Significant swelling within the knee joint (effusion) can stretch the joint capsule and mechanically inhibit full range of motion. While it might not be true mechanical looseness, the increased fluid can create an uncomfortable sensation of fullness or instability, making the knee feel less solid and predictable.

Distinguishing "Loose" from Other Sensations

It's important to differentiate the sensation of "looseness" from other knee symptoms:

  • Clicking or Popping: Often indicates meniscal issues or patellar tracking problems, but not necessarily instability.
  • Grinding (Crepitus): Commonly associated with cartilage wear or osteoarthritis.
  • Stiffness: More typical of arthritis, post-injury swelling, or lack of movement.
  • Weakness: A general lack of strength, distinct from a feeling of the joint itself being unstable.

While these can coexist with "looseness," understanding the primary sensation is key for accurate diagnosis.

When to Seek Professional Medical Advice

The sensation of a "loose" knee is a red flag that should not be ignored. Prompt medical evaluation by a healthcare professional (such as a sports medicine physician, orthopedist, or physical therapist) is crucial, especially if you experience:

  • Sudden onset of looseness after an injury or trauma.
  • Recurrent "giving way" or buckling of the knee.
  • Accompanying pain, swelling, or inability to bear weight.
  • Locking or catching sensations.
  • Limited range of motion.
  • Persistent or worsening feelings of instability during daily activities or exercise.

A thorough assessment, including a physical examination and potentially imaging (X-rays, MRI), will help diagnose the underlying cause and guide appropriate treatment.

Rehabilitation and Management Strategies

Management for a loose knee sensation depends entirely on the underlying diagnosis. However, general principles often include:

  • Rest and activity modification: Reducing activities that aggravate the knee to allow healing.
  • Pain and inflammation management: Utilizing R.I.C.E. (Rest, Ice, Compression, Elevation) and possibly anti-inflammatory medications.
  • Physical Therapy: A cornerstone of treatment, focusing on:
    • Strengthening: Targeting the quadriceps, hamstrings, glutes, and calf muscles to enhance dynamic stability.
    • Proprioception and Balance Training: Exercises to improve the body's awareness of joint position and enhance neuromuscular control.
    • Gait Retraining: Optimizing walking and running mechanics to reduce stress on the knee.
    • Flexibility: Addressing any muscle tightness that may contribute to imbalance.
  • Bracing: In some cases, a knee brace may be recommended to provide external support and a sense of security, particularly for ligamentous injuries or patellar instability.
  • Surgical Intervention: For severe ligament tears (e.g., complete ACL rupture), significant meniscal tears, or chronic patellar instability, surgery may be necessary to restore structural integrity and stability.

Preventing Knee Instability

While not all knee injuries are preventable, certain strategies can significantly reduce the risk of developing a "loose" knee:

  • Maintain strong and balanced leg musculature: Focus on compound exercises that strengthen the quadriceps, hamstrings, glutes, and calves. Ensure both sides of the body are equally strong.
  • Incorporate proprioceptive and balance training: Activities like standing on one leg, using balance boards, or performing yoga can improve neuromuscular control around the knee.
  • Proper warm-up and cool-down: Prepare muscles for activity and aid recovery.
  • Progressive overload: Gradually increase the intensity, duration, or resistance of your workouts to allow your body to adapt.
  • Listen to your body: Do not push through pain or discomfort. Rest when needed.
  • Proper footwear: Wear shoes appropriate for your activity that provide adequate support.
  • Skill training for sports: Learn and practice proper landing mechanics, cutting, and pivoting techniques to minimize stress on the knee during dynamic movements.
